In this episode of Green Planet Blue Planet, Host Julian Guderley holds a dialogue with Ocean Currency Network Founder CEO Jeremy McKane who is driving impact in measuring ocean data with systems that are on track to hit one Billion measurements per day by the end of this year. OCN is a blockchain enabled network to share oceanic data and quantify the true value of protected areas. Jeremy is focused on educating people about AI, comparing it with the introduction of the microcomputer and other technology that humans had to learn to understand and drop their fears and learn how to use the tools most effectively in a nature-based economy. What if people could use artificial intelligence as their own personal cabinet, like a President who is given daily intelligence briefings on a high level to digest only  what he needs to know at that particular moment in time. The analysts and advisors are still important, for example, but the AI can quickly pick out the top info to share. This episode explores how AI gives everyone an opportunity to use information as power; to push the needle for the first time toward impact with these tools. Julian sets the stage for more description of the Ocean Currency Network efforts to create a nature-based economy and increase trust in investments for climate solutions. Ocean Currency Network is set to protect 30 percent of the Ocean by 2030 by marrying a nature based economy with the incoming reality of artificial intelligence. They have built a platform that produces  frequent overarching reports to show exactly what's happening in the ocean. Imagine the power to make decisions early enough to actually avert the next major catastrophe. These systems will revolutionize the measurement and tracking of ocean data that is being gathered by scientists around the world. Ocean Currency Network pays scientists and citizens to collect ocean data reports into the hands of the masses using artificial intelligence. Tune in to learn more about the OCN mission and its position to encourage practical citizen data collection with products and systems that communities may use to interpret overall ocean health and create trackable solutions, and the inexpensive Seamore sensors that are disrupting the way data is collected. Michael Chernow is the founder of Seamore's, co-founder of The Meatball Shop, and co-founder of Wellwell. Quite literally the modern day renaissance man, Michael is a restaurateur + entrepreneur, TV host, fitness personality, and family-man, dedicated to inspiring the world through positivity, hospitality and service. After navigating the restaurant industry since the ripe age of 13, Michael graduated with degrees in Culinary Arts and Restaurant Management from the French Culinary Institute. Staking his claim in New York City's highly competitive restaurant scene with a place of his own seemed like the obvious path for Michael — and that's exactly what he's done, all the while, staying grounded in his mission to create opportunity for health + happiness for his community. Partnering with his childhood best-friend, Daniel Holzman, THE MEATBALL SHOP opened its doors in February 2010. Together they have grown THE MEATBALL SHOP to 8 locations in New York, Washington DC and Connecticut, published the highly acclaimed The Meatball Shop Cookbook, and have celebrated brand collabs with VANS, Carhartt, and Champion, to name a few. In 2015 Michael launched the widely successful, sustainable seafood concept, Seamore's. But what I love most about him is he's really into fitness, and fitness helped to save his life from the depths of addiction, and which we will definitely get into.   How is Michael's life adjusted since this whole COVID thing hit?   Instead of upgrading their apartment when they had their second child, they bought a place out of the city which is their best decision because they are staying there for two and a half months now. Their boys are enjoying their life out of the city.   Unfortunately, his grandfather, 98, contracted the virus on Friday of last week in his nursing home. He has lived a very fruitful life. It's a shame that this is potentially what could be the end for him, and Michael's family sort of really bummed out about that.   However, Michael is a positive optimist, he always finds the silver lining in everything and he also tries to make lemonade whenever he sees lemons and at this time, he's actually out there just trying to make some lemonade.   Michael is greatly inspired by his grandfather because he absolutely lived a wonderful life -- born in 1919, survived the 20s Great Depression, fought World War 2, created businesses, and failed at some businesses. His grandfather is now 98 years old, and his number one priority was great relationships with people and he had an amazing network of friends.   For Michael, we all need to reset and pump the brakes. He has done a lot in the last 10 years and he admits that it hasn't been the healthiest.    He is just extreme in anything he does. He was an “addict.” When it comes to business and work, he's been into the grindstone non-stop for the last 11 years and this time has forced him to slow down, to not beat himself up, for not producing an enormous amount of shit every day, and to slow down to hold his son for more than two minutes.   For Michael, what is life all about? It's ultimately about love. That human beings were put on the planet to love and be loved at the end of the day.   In his own experience, he drank and did drugs because he wanted to be loved, and learn how to love himself and, and in his own perspective, everything that we do at the core of motivation or lack of motivation is the desire to love and be loved.   How did Michael get out of doing drugs and drinking?   He fell in love with escapism. At an early age, he fell in love with it. He started working in restaurants at 13. He worked in the night and he was perfect for it. There were a bunch of years where it was just super fun for him. But suddenly, all of the fun stopped and he started drinking and partying. His dad passed away when he was 20. Michael was not on good terms with his father, and he always used that as a grand excuse to just take it even further.   From 20 to 23, he was on a death march, but he still always had a job and always kept his job in a restaurant or nightclub.    The last few years were pretty dark for him. He stopped enjoying it, and it became just like part of his routine. There were moments like he just wanted to die. He couldn't believe that he found myself back there again, after promising not to do it again.   He clearly remembers catching a glimpse of himself in the mirror saying, “Man, I hate you more than anything on the planet.”   He wanted to die, and luckily, he didn't kill himself. He woke up 16 hours later and he had locked himself in his room and people thought he had actually died.   His boss, Frank, said, “I love you to death, man. I do. I love you to death but I can't watch you kill yourself. You're fired.”   Michael really loves his job so he begged for it and his boss said, “I can't give you your job [bar managing] anymore. I just can't put you behind the bar. But if you get sober, if you actually get sober, and you come to work at eight o'clock in the morning, and you clean the restaurant with the porters for 30 days, I'll consider giving you your job back.”   So Michael did all of it. He walked into a room of people that took him in like a brother, and they understood each other.   Then a couple of guys from that group knew that he had like a little bit of a aggressive sort of anger components, and they dragged him into a Muay Thai gym, and they said, “This is where you're going to wake up, where you're going to have breakfast, you're going to come meet with us and hang with us for about an hour. And then you're going to go over to the gym and train. And then you're going to go home and take a nap. And then you're going to go to work. And you're going to eat chicken and broccoli.”   He just can't live like that anymore.    And very quickly, he started to discover who he was. And it wasn't the guy that was abusing himself constantly.   What helped Michael to reestablish commitment to loving himself on a daily basis? It was absolutely Muay Thai and discipline of exercising. He owes his life to that.   Tune in to this episode to learn more about how he became who he is now. "I choose to not be the smartest guy in the room because I enjoy being sourrunded by smart people" "This happened to me, I recognize it, it's given me fear in a lot if things, let´s address it and move on" "Human beings do not have the ability to control anything outside of their response to life" Michael Chernow is a restaurateur and chef, entrepreneur, TV host, fitness personality and family man dedicated to inspiring the world through positivity, hospitality and service. He first began working in restaurants as a teenager and thereafter built a successful career in the industry. He worked as a bartender and bar manager at Frank Restaurant for eight years and met his wife Donna while there. In 2007, he enrolled in the French Culinary Institute and graduated with honors and was awarded an Associates Degree in both Culinary Arts and Restaurant Management in 2008. With a passion for launching, building and scaling businesses, Michael co-founded The Meatball Shop in 2009 with childhood friend Daniel Holzman, which now has five locations across New York City, and also co-authored The Meatball Shop Cookbook in 2011 released by Ballantine Books. In 2015, he founded SEAMORE's, a Manhattan restaurant that combines Michaels love of fishing and culinary expertise, which has also grown to five locations. As captain of his own ship, it is in this role where Michael grew his passion and talent for managing and nurturing others, taking advice from everyone, and hiring people to see his vision come to fruition. And in 2016, he co-founded functional beverage brand WellWell with Sagan Schultz and frozen health-food mogul, Larry Praeger of Dr. Praeger's. When Michael Chernow got his first restaurant job at the ripe age of 13 he felt like he arrived. Now, with many successful restaurants under his belt plus two kids, the founder of the NYC sustainable seafood restaurant Seamore’s, co-owner of The Meatball Shop, and Executive Culture Officer of WellWell, a functional beverage brand offering sports and wellness drinks is taking his love of fitness and nutrition to every endeavor. It was that first gig that led to him becoming a dishwasher, then bartender, and eventually landed him a job as a bartender and server at Frank Prisinzano’s restaurant Frank. It was then that he got into alcohol and drugs, which wasn’t uncommon in the restaurant lifestyle. One day Frank took him aside and said “I love you, but I can’t watch you do this,” and said if he committed to getting sober, he could have his job back. This was a big enough incentive for Michael to get to the restaurant at eight in the morning sober and work. Since then fitness and wellness have become paramount in both his personal and professional life. When he opened his first restaurant at 28, he didn’t have much time to go to the gym so instead would run to work and do pushups in the bathroom. Now he’s waking up early in the morning, sometimes at 4:30 am to get to the gym so he can spend time with his family later on–whether it’s morning or night he doesn’t miss a day. Michael is also a big fan of functional nutrition and follows a mostly plant-based diet incorporating some protein and a little carbohydrates into his meals. Michael is so passionate about how fitness and wellness can impact our mental health that he’s extended his philosophy beyond his personal life. When he opened Seamore’s, he wanted to put an end to the idea that “the restaurant industry is all sex, drugs, rock, and roll, and smoking cigarettes.” For the employee orientation, Michael brought in yoga and mindfulness teachers and did a two-day self-development program. From that orientation, “fit squad” was created where once a quarter Seamore’s employees in all locations can come together to take a fitness class or bring a trainer into one of the restaurants. Michael credits the fact that 90 percent of the staff is original to this orientation where people got to know each other on a deeper level and participate in something that improved their health. This restauranteur is working to change the industry from the inside out through an emphasis on health and wellness. He’s seen how transformative it’s been in his own life and can’t wait to continue to share it in his restaurants and businesses. Michael’s inspiring story will encourage you to think about how wellness has already and could continue to propel your life forward in a positive direction. You’ll be left with tangible ways to incorporate more healthy eating and accessible movement into your life and will be excited to share with your community. A restaurateur with 7 NYC restaurants and a passion for fitness, his restaurants have succeeded in large part due to Chernow’s keen sense of emotional intelligence. One of the unique ways he keeps his staff happy is the emphasis he places on fitness in the workplace and the program he started to cultivate this. The interview takes place in Seamore’s which specializes in locally caught species that are delectable but often overlooked. Dogfish, for example, is just as tasty as trendier fare. Chernow is working new projects with a voracious diligence Chernow can trace back to his childhood. As a kid he walked dogs and delivering food to transcend his family’s modest lifestyle. Lessons     1.    Don’t underestimate anyone. There’s no way of gauging how valuable a relationship will be down the line.     2.    Don’t “want,” “need,” or “wish” …. “do.”     3.    Cultivate a happy, cohesive team and the guests will be made happy as a matter of course.
